DVAC seizes Rs.1.12 crore unaccounted cash in raids across TN

CHENNAI: Sleuths from the directorate of vigilance and anti-corruption on Friday carried out surprise searches at 27 government office premises across the state and seized a total unaccounted cash of Rs.1.12 crore, including Rs. 75 lakh seized from from Thiruvarur highway guest house and office of highway divisional engineer.

Raids were carried at the office of registration department, rural development department, revenue department, industry department, regional transport offices, highway department, forest department, commercial tax department, TNPCB, fire and rescue services, civil suppliescorporation, Urban habitation department, Urban and rural development, agricultural, TASMAC and Prohibition enforcement.

Rs.8.87 lakh was seized from the office of the assistant director, highways, Namakkal, while a raid at the office in Virudhanagar AD, rural development department resulted in the seizure of Rs.6.67 lakh.

In Kallakurichi search in the office of assistant director, agricultural office, Villupuram ended with seizure ofRs.4.26 lakh cash, a press release from the DVAC said on Friday night.
